Equipped to meet the needs of modern-day travelers, Norbiton Station offers an array of amenities. For those seeking tickets, the ticket office is open from 06:40 to 20:25 on weekdays, slightly differing hours on weekends, and is supported by ticket machines that also cater to users with disabilities. Though staff help isn’t available in person at the station, assistance can be secured via guards on the trains—ensuring that accessibility needs aren't overlooked. The waiting room on Platform 1 is heated and offers seating compliant with accessibility codes, adding a touch of comfort while you wait.
Norbiton extends its service beyond the tracks with convenient transport links, including rail replacement services off Coombe Road, should they be needed. For those looking to undertake further travel via the local bus network, you can plan your continued journey here. Unfortunately, the station itself does not provide cycle hire facilities or a car park operator, although ample bicycle storage with CCTV is available for the active traveler.

While Dumbreck Station welcomes travelers with open arms, it's essential to be prepared for a modest array of amenities. The station does not feature a ticket office, which makes the available ticket machines crucial for collecting pre-purchased tickets or purchasing fresh ones on the spot. These machines are user-friendly and accessible for all passengers, including those requiring step-free access. Rest assured, Dumbreck is equipped with an induction loop and smartcard validators to facilitate your travel.
Adventurers will appreciate that while there are no waiting lounges, the station offers a seating area to relax while waiting for your train. However, facilities such as toilets, refreshment options, and bike hire services are absent, so it might be wise to plan accordingly. Dumbreck is well-connected, giving travelers the gift of local exploration thanks to its transport links. Rail replacement services, should you ever need them, conveniently operate from Nithsdale Road. Moreover, an array of bus services can extend your journey beyond the tracks; for comprehensive details, be sure to check out Traveline Scotland or dial 0871 200 22 33. Not to be overlooked, taxis can whisk you away to your next destination, with up-to-date information available at Train Taxi.
